<p>The Kenwood TK-290 is a VHF FM transceiver, and the service manual is intended for experienced technicians familiar with commercial-grade communications equipment. The manual includes service information such as system setup, operating features, realignment, circuit description, semiconductor data, component descriptions, parts list, exploded view, disassembly for repair, adjustment, PC board views, schematic diagram, block diagram, level diagram, terminal function, and specifications. The manual also provides instructions for ordering replacement parts and emphasizes the importance of using authorized components for maintaining oscillator stability.</p>

<h2 id="controls">Controls &amp; Indicators</h2>
<p>The front-panel controls/indicators for the Kenwood TK-290 VHF FM Transceiver include:</p>
<p>&#8211; TX/Busy/Battery low indicator: Lights red while transmitting, green while receiving, and flashes red when the battery is low.<br />
&#8211; Power switch/Volume control: Used to switch the transceiver on/off and adjust the volume.<br />
&#8211; Selector: A rotary control for activating a programmable function.<br />
&#8211; Toggle switch: Used to activate a programmable function.<br />
&#8211; PF (programmable function) keys: Top 1, Top 2, Side 1, and Side 2 keys for activating programmable functions.<br />
&#8211; PTT (Push-To-Talk) switch: Press to speak into the microphone and call a station.<br />
&#8211; Alphanumeric display: Shows the operating group, channel number/name, and menu functions.<br />
&#8211; 7 Segment display: Shows the operating group or channel number and various function indicators.<br />
&#8211; A (Add) indicator: Appears when a channel is added to the scanning sequence.<br />
&#8211; SCN (Scan) indicator: Appears when Scan mode is active.<br />
&#8211; MON (Monitor) indicator: Appears when the monitor function is active.<br />
&#8211; LO (Low) indicator: Appears when low power is selected.<br />
&#8211; OPT indicator: Appears when Operator Selectable Tone is enabled.<br />
&#8211; AUX (Auxiliary) indicator: Appears when Aux is ON or when the optional scrambler board is enabled.</p>
<h2 id="setup">Installation / Setup</h2>
<p>The setup for the Kenwood TK-290 VHF FM Transceiver requires a personal computer (IBM PC or compatible), a programming interface (KPG-36), and programming software (KPG-38D) for transceiver programming. The frequency and signaling data are programmed into the transceiver. An optional helical antenna (KRA-14) and speaker microphone (KMC-25/26) can be used. The transceiver operates within a frequency range of 136~174 MHz with an RF power of 5W.</p>
<h2 id="operation">Operation</h2>
<p>The manual provides information on the basic usage steps for the Kenwood TK-290 VHF FM Transceiver. The operation involves using various controls and indicators on the device. The transceiver includes a DTMF keypad for sending tones, a universal connector for an external speaker/microphone, and a display that shows the operating group or channel number, among other functions. Key features include a power switch/volume control, a selector for programmable functions, and a toggle switch. The device also has programmable function keys and a Push-To-Talk switch for communication. The display indicators provide information on the status of the device, such as transmission, scanning, and battery levels. The transceiver supports different scan types, including single group and multiple group scans, with priority channels that can be set for scanning.</p>

<p>The service manual for the Agilent 8481A, 8482A, and 8483A Power Sensors provides comprehensive guidance on troubleshooting, diagnostics, calibration, and repair. Troubleshooting is detailed with a flow that includes checking the power meter and sensor connections, verifying the calibration factor, and inspecting the A2 input amplifier assembly. Error codes are not explicitly listed, but diagnostics involve assessing performance through specified tests. Calibration and adjustments are crucial, with a recommended annual calibration interval. The manual includes procedures for FET balance adjustment and SWR performance tests to ensure measurement accuracy. Board-level guidance is provided, particularly for the A2 input amplifier assembly, with instructions on disassembly, repair, and reassembly. The manual also covers bulkhead replacement and cartridge replacement, emphasizing the importance of maintaining clean connectors. Overall, the manual serves as a detailed resource for maintaining and servicing these power sensors, ensuring they operate within specified parameters.</p>
